AI Summary

  • Limited English proficient parties using court translating services would be entitled to assistance from a licensed social worker who speaks their language to help navigate the court system
  • The Commissioner of Human Services must prepare and provide a list of available bilingual licensed social workers to the Administrative Director of the Courts
  • The Administrative Director of the Courts would develop and maintain a registry of approved licensed social workers for court use
  • The Administrative Director would establish directives, guidelines, and standards to implement this program
  • Takes effect on the first day of the seventh month following enactment

Legislative Description

Provides any party in case who is limited English proficient and utilizes court translating services option to have social worker translator to help party navigate court system.
